JUnit in ACTION中文版
作者: (美)Vincent Massol著;鲍志云译
出版社:电子工业出版社,2005
简介: [font color="#ff6600"]本书特色[/font]
★一本实例驱动的教你"怎样做"的书 。
★it名社manning顶尖佳作完美中文化!
★大受好评的java单元测试工具junit经典书籍。
★amazon网站全五星一致推荐!
★ junit社群已经采纳本书中一些最佳实践。
★ junit框架已经使用本书中一些著名的设计模式。
[font color="#ff6600"]内容简介[/font]
·用mock objects进行隔离测试
·用cactus进行容器内测试
·用ant和maven进行自动构建
·在eclipse内进行测试
·对如下内容进行单元测试
◆java应用程序
◆filter
◆servlet
◆ejb
◆jsp
.
◆数据库应用程序
◆taglib
本书主要介绍了在java软件开发中使用junit进行测试的原则、技巧与实践,深入阐述如何编写自动测试,把一段代码隔离开来测试有什么好处,如何判断何时需要进行整合测试,并对如何测试完整的j2ee应用进行了极具价值的讨论。本书富含开发实践当中的真实案例,以专家手笔讨论了实践中的测试技术,主要内容包括:用mock objects进行隔离测试;用cactus进行容器内测试;用ant和maven进行自动构建;在eclipse内进行测试;对java应用程序、filter、servlet、ejb、jsp、数据库应用程序、taglib等进行单元测试。
本书适合于在java平台下进行各类软件开发的开发人员、测试人员、单元测试研习者以及编程爱好者阅读和学习,具有极高的参考价值。
熟知业界动向的开发者正在转向一种新的测试策略--单元测试。在单元测试中,代码和测试互相交织。这种强有力的方法会让软件具有更好的设计、更少的缺陷、更快的交付周期。单元测试以"能激励开发者的士气"闻名--每当开发者往前迈进一步,他们的信心也随之增加,因为他们知道以前迈出的每一步都踏踏实实、正确无误。
junit in action 这本书能让你快速开始这一新的编程方式。在编程时你无可避免地会常常犯错,你会希望尽早发现这些错误。通过(经常)使用单元测试,你能做到这一点。本书充满了现实世界中的真实案例,以专家手笔讨论了实践中的测试技术。本书能告诉你如何编写自动测试,把一段代码隔离开来测试有什么好处,如何判断何时需要进行整合测试。本书还就如何测试完整的j2ee应用进行了极具价值且独一无二的讨论。
"……归纳并描述了高效junit测试特别是j2ee测试的最佳实践。在没看过这本书之前不要对你的j2ee应用做单元测试!"
--erich gamma
ibmoti实验宣
junit作者之一
"极好的杰作,读来乐趣无穷!我全力推荐它。"
--erik hatcher
java developinent with ant作者之一
"以一致的结构展现了大量的信息。"
--j.b.rainsberger
junit杜区领袖,作家
"virice不畏艰险,不避难点,迎难而上,厘清了人们面对的真正问题。"
--scott stirling,bea